World Wildlife Day Cleanup – Otay Valley Regional Park
March 7 @ 9:00 am - 11:00 am
Come celebrate World Wildlife Day with San Diego Coastkeeper at Otay Valley Regional Park from 9-11 am on Saturday, March 7th! This event is open to people of all ages, and park rangers will be on-site to educate and lead volunteers through activities. The event will include a cleanup and milkweed planting. Cleanup Information
Look for the blue Coastkeeper canopy. We will walk you through some safety information and make sure you are properly equipped to help.
Please wear comfortable clothes, closed-toe shoes, and sunscreen.
All volunteers (individuals as well as groups) are welcome to participate. All minors will require a parent or guardian to be present.
Weather Cancellation Policy
If it is lightly raining, we will hold the cleanup. If there is heavy rain, we will cancel the cleanup. To check the cleanup status, please see the San Diego Coastkeeper events calendar or visit us on social media.
